Since composable cache may be L3 cache if private L2 cache exists, we
should use its original name "composable cache" to prevent confusion.

This patchset contains the modification which is related to ccache, such
as DT binding and EDAC driver.

The DT binding is based on top of Conor's patch, it has got ready for
merging, and it looks that it would be taken into the next few 6.0-rc
version. If there is any change, the next version of this series will be
posted as well.

The driver prints out 6 lines on startup, which can easily be redcued
to two lines without losing any information.

Note, to make the types work better, uint64_t has been replaced with
ULL to make the unsigned long long match the format in the print
statement.

Use the pr_fmt() macro to prefix all the output with "CCACHE:"
to avoid having to write it out each time, or make a large diff
when the next change comes along.
